Hello
the boiler refused to fire up last night. The 'pilot on' light and the 'boiler on' light are both orange, but the burner, fan and overheat lights are all off. There is water going around the radiator system - so the pump is obviously still working. The circuit board was changed a couple of years ago. The fuse seems alright as the afore-mentioned lights are still coming on orange. My guess is that the fan might be jammed for some reason - but then again, I know virtually nothing about boilers. I've looked at various forums, and this seems to be the most helpful - so I ... here's hoping for a useful suggestion or two.
In the first instance, how would I get access to the fan to apply a little wd40? Or would that be dangerous?
